Output dddbd589e03caca7f688c30296951378335faae66708f6b707bbc6f6c6a5814b:0

value
3698
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 11997a72d4a0ac2af3a777835439a59e7bf32e6a OP_EQUALVERIFY OP_CHECKSIG
address
12c4M83HuPeDRbV8N5FEnoHwyJRpMxxv2s
transaction
dddbd589e03caca7f688c30296951378335faae66708f6b707bbc6f6c6a5814b
spent
true